Descrição da oferta de emprego

Position: Events and Partnership Manager

Employment Type: Freelance Contract (Full-Time Equivalent)

Start Date: January 2026

Hive Cascais is an exclusive members’ club and collaborative community for creatives, entrepreneurs, and changemakers located in Malveira da Serra. We blend work, wellness, and fun with dedicated facilities and live events that enable members to belong, grow, and have a positive impact on our local community and the world.

Role Overview

We’re seeking a commercially driven, creative Events and Partnership Manager (Freelance) to build our events pipeline and strategy, lead the planning and delivery of private and corporate events (70%), and develop partnerships that generate a steady programme of value‑adding events to support membership growth (30%).

Working closely with other team members, your primary role will be to build our pipeline of private events and oversee the seamless execution of high‑quality experiences aligned with Hive’s brand, culture, and values.

Key Responsibilities
1. Business Development & Commercial Sales
  • Develop our commercial strategy and pipeline of private events to drive event bookings.
  • Manage the full sales cycle — from lead generation to budgeting, contract negotiation, and deal closing.
  • Proactively identify and pursue new business opportunities for promoting our facilities for potential private and corporate clients.
  • Maintain accurate sales and pipeline records for reporting through CRM tools.
  • Commit to achieve and potentially exceed agreed revenue targets.
2. Event Planning and Management
  • Direct the planning and on‑site oversight of each commercial event including pitch, supplier selection, scheduling, budget management, and coordination with internal teams for delivery.
  • Develop and oversee a dynamic calendar of regular knowledge‑based events with local partners designed to enhance the experience of our members and generate leads for membership and event sales.
  • Work closely with the Community Manager, Chef, and contractors to ensure smooth logistics, appropriate resourcing, and seamless execution of private events in a timely manner without jeopardising our members’ experience.
  • Develop and sustain a professional network of trusted suppliers for event delivery, including catering, entertainment and others.
  • Ensure post‑event evaluation and feedback processes are completed to maintain continuous improvement.
3. Partnerships & Brand Activation
  • Develop and manage strategic partnerships with local businesses, sponsors, and brands that align with Hive Cascais’ mission.
  • Collaborate with the marketing and community management team to activate partnerships through events, content, and co‑branded campaigns.
  • Represent Hive Cascais at external events, networking functions, and business forums to promote the brand and generate leads.
  • Work collaboratively with the Hive Cascais Team to ensure alignment between member events and commercial activities.
  • Contribute to weekly management meetings, providing sales forecasts, event reports, and pipeline updates.
  • Ensure consistent brand representation and quality standards across all sales and event touchpoints.
  • Support the Community Manager with day‑to‑day operations to maintain a welcoming, high‑standard environment for our members.
Skills & Qualifications Sought
  • Demonstrable experience in event and sales management from a similar role.
  • Proven track record of achieving sales targets and managing client relationships effectively.
  • Strong organizational and project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ities simultaneously.
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and presentation skills.
  • Fluency in English and Portuguese (written and spoken) is a must have.
  • Entrepreneurial mindset and comfort working independently within a small, fast‑moving team.
  • Proficiency with CRM systems and Google Workspace.
  • Own your own laptop and car.
  • Background in hospitality and community‑focused environments.
  • Proficiency in marketing, digital promotion, and social media for event visibility.
  • Creative mindset and ability to translate client visions into impactful experiences.
Working Hours
  • Freelance contract.
  • Hours are flexible, depending on event programming and operational requirements.
  • Occasional evening or weekend work is expected, with weekday adjustments to maintain balance.
